Commercial excellence is what turns a good product or service into sustainable revenue — it's the discipline of getting marketing, sales, pricing, and go-to-market motions to work together instead of against each other. These articles offer practical perspectives on building demand, structuring deals, pricing for value, and designing go-to-market models that scale without breaking. Expect grounded ideas on customer acquisition, sales effectiveness, pricing strategy, and the commercial operating model decisions that separate steady growth from stalled momentum.
